Skylanders is your 2012 best seller

Clocking in at number one on the best seller chart for both the portable and home console arena's, the Skylanders franchise moves on to E3 on a high.

Skylanders: Spyro's Adventure was a mightily triumphant return for the '90s era character and has topped the NPD charts for sales in 2011/12. In addition to that, the toys (that you need to bring more characters into your game) are beating up the rankings as well.
"This achievement is incredibly gratifying, and quite an honor for everyone at Activision and our team at Toys for Bob," said Eric Hirshberg, CEO of Activision Publishing. "It was a simple idea really-bridging the gap between real and virtual play-but one that required tremendous creativity to execute and communicate to our audience. It spawned a new category and a new platform for play in an overwhelmingly challenging marketplace. We couldn't be happier that there is an ever-growing universe of Portal Masters out there."
For all the sometimes rough treatment that Activision gets, it's really nice to see the company go out on a limb like it did with Skylanders and actually try something new. It seems all too often that day in and day out, same-old-same-old is the way of big business in general; but here was something really different. And guess what? It worked... big time.

Skylanders Giants (the sequel to Spyro's Adventure launches this Fall on consoles and portables)
